I would definitely use Personality Dimension Test not only in my company but also with the candidate I am going to hire. As the result it brings to us to get my employees stay in right place or not, they are happy with work role or not. Firstly, PD Test would point down what kind of personality the employees are then I can use it to decide who is not suitable for my workplace. Moreover, base on the result provided I can see whether they can work as a team or not. For example, if A is tend to be more independent and not concerned about people so A cannot be in the same group with B who tends to be responsible and would like to work as a team. This result is also being used what role employees should be involved in. For instance, Orange person should stick with the job which needs creativity and not limits their boundary such as people working in media, art while gold people tend to follow the rule and responsible for what they take. Otherwise, I can count on the test to know exactly which type of my employees so I can have a strategy how to take advantage of their strength to develop the company. Not only applying the test in the workplace but also the candidate, human resource department can have the candidate take the test to hire the one who is suitable for company culture and role and job
